About

Alain Barbu is a scholar working on Materials Chemistry, Computational Mechanics and Mechanical Engineering. According to data from OpenAlex, Alain Barbu has authored 29 papers receiving a total of 988 indexed citations (citations by other indexed papers that have themselves been cited), including 22 papers in Materials Chemistry, 8 papers in Computational Mechanics and 5 papers in Mechanical Engineering. Recurrent topics in Alain Barbu's work include Nuclear Materials and Properties (15 papers), Fusion materials and technologies (13 papers) and Ion-surface interactions and analysis (8 papers). Alain Barbu is often cited by papers focused on Nuclear Materials and Properties (15 papers), Fusion materials and technologies (13 papers) and Ion-surface interactions and analysis (8 papers). Alain Barbu collaborates with scholars based in France and United States. Alain Barbu's co-authors include F. Willaime, Chu‐Chun Fu, J.L. Bocquet, J. Dalla Torre, E. Meslin, J. Henry, Daniel Brimbal, B. Décamps, Vincent Oison and Emmanuel Clouet and has published in prestigious journals such as Nature Materials, Applied Physics Letters and Acta Materialia.
